The scene: Just after dawn. January 1, 2000. Haeundae Beach, Busan.
The shoreline is a swarming, teeming mass of humanity. Some 500,000+ revelers had spent the night imbibing large quantities of soju, eagerly awaiting the 1st sunrise of the New Millenium.
After the dawn, the cheering, the firworks, the morning swims - what happens then? Nothing much, except everyone tries to leave. At once.
The exit we headed to was certainly wide enough to accomodate a large throng of people making a mass exodus; rather, it would have been had some moron not parked his car there, right smack dab in the middle of a clearly marked "No Parking" zone. The said exit was now wide enough only for two rows of single-file pedestrian traffic, one on each side of the immovable object.
Or, so it would seem...
By the time we got there, the car was a wreck. Untold dozens of people had trampled over the offending blockade. Windows cracked and crazed, hood and roof dented and scratched beyond belief, side mirrors dangling or missing altogether.
Sympathy for the owner was in short supply that morning, my friends. I only wish I could have been there to see his face when he returned to his chariot.  |
